Michael K. Landi

Neurosurgery Division Chief at Catholic Health

Michael K. Landi, MD, FAANS, FACS, CIME, is a highly accomplished neurosurgeon with extensive experience in medicine and healthcare leadership. Currently serving as Clinical Affiliate Assistant Professor of Neurosurgery at Florida Atlantic University since June 2024, Landi also holds the position of CEO at Invision Health, a leading healthcare facility in Western New York, and President of the Invision Health Foundation, which focuses on enhancing the quality of life for brain and spine patients through research and education. Since 2001, Landi has been the Neurosurgery Division Chief at Catholic Health System and has provided specialized care at Roswell Park Cancer Institute, focusing on Gamma Knife Radiosurgery. Additionally, Landi is a Clinical Assistant Professor of Neurosurgery at the University at Buffalo and previously led the Brain and Spine Center. Educational credentials include an MD from the Jacobs School of Medicine and Biomedical Sciences and a Bachelor of Science in Electrical and Computer Engineering from the University at Buffalo. Landi served in the US Navy from 1980 to 1984.
